Talbot Sunbeam Lotus (1979)

Ah, the Sunbeam Lotus, the Robocop of rallying.

Lotus got themselves a basic shell from the GLS Talbot, fitted wit with a massive 2.2 litre 16v engine and a ZF gearbox, tweaked the suspension a bit, and then handed the result to Chrysler.

The result was quite impressive, it even managed to win the 1980 RAC Rally, all to himself.
